Output e6ec1087252df69944f93c616ae4fcf7dbdf6d038a6e88568bb27a363a69f835:11

value
105780
script pubkey
OP_0 OP_PUSHBYTES_20 25e6abc4180765cef603bc16b76317fdf7427120
address
bc1qyhn2h3qcqajuaasrhsttwcchlhm5yufqtpfh0m
transaction
e6ec1087252df69944f93c616ae4fcf7dbdf6d038a6e88568bb27a363a69f835
spent
true